Linux RHCS 基礎維護命令


本文只是介紹Linux RHCS最基本的一些維護命令,屬於DBA應該了解的層面。

  1. 查看集群狀態
  2. 集群正常啟動
  3. 集群正常關閉
  4. 查看服務是否關閉開機啟動

1. 查看集群狀態

``` clustat cman_tool status cman_tool nodes -a ``` 下面是這些命令查詢的顯示結果示例: ``` #1.1 clustat查看集群狀態(最常用) 在節點1查看的,狀態中的Local就在節點1上顯示。 # clustat Cluster Status for new_cluster @ Tue Sep 1 12:23:09 2015 Member Status: Quorate

Member Name ID Status


heartdb1 1 Online, Local, rgmanager
heartdb2 2 Online, rgmanager

Service Name Owner (Last) State


service:orares heartdb1 started

1.2 cman_tool status 查看

cman_tool status

Version: 6.2.0
Config Version: 18
Cluster Name: new_cluster
Cluster Id: 23732
Cluster Member: Yes
Cluster Generation: 432
Membership state: Cluster-Member
Nodes: 2
Expected votes: 1
Total votes: 2
Quorum: 1
Active subsystems: 8
Flags: 2node Dirty
Ports Bound: 0 177
Node name: heartdb1
Node ID: 1
Multicast addresses: 239.192.92.17
Node addresses: 192.168.1.1

1.3 cman_tool 查看nodes信息

cman_tool nodes -a

Node Sts Inc Joined Name
1 M 404 2015-08-03 17:52:20 heartdb1
Addresses: 192.168.1.1
2 M 432 2015-09-01 14:32:27 heartdb2
Addresses: 192.168.1.2


<h1 id="2">2. 集群正常啟動</h1>
先啟動cman,再啟動rgmanager.

service cman start
service rgmanager start

下面是集群正常啟動過程示例:
注: 各節點先依次啟動cman再依次啟動rgmanager,注意啟動順序。

service cman start

Starting cluster:
Loading modules... done
Mounting configfs... done
Starting ccsd... done
Starting cman... done
Starting daemons... done
Starting fencing... done
[確定]

service rgmanager start

啟動 Cluster Service Manager:[確定]


<h1 id="3">3. 集群正常關閉</h1>
先關閉rgmanager,再關閉cman.

service rgmanager stop
service cman stop

下面是集群正常關閉過程示例:
注: 各節點先依次關閉rgmanager,再依次關閉cman,注意關閉順序。

service rgmanager stop

Shutting down Cluster Service Manager...
等待服務停止:[確定]
Cluster Service Manager is stopped.

service cman stop

Stopping cluster:
Stopping fencing... done
Stopping cman... done
Stopping ccsd... done
Unmounting configfs... done
[確定]


<h1 id="4">4. 查看服務是否關閉開機啟動</h1>

chkconfig --list |grep cman
chkconfig --list |grep rgmanager

下面的查看結果都是關閉的:

chkconfig --list |grep cman

cman 0:關閉 1:關閉 2:關閉 3:關閉 4:關閉 5:關閉 6:關閉

chkconfig --list |grep rgmanager

rgmanager 0:關閉 1:關閉 2:關閉 3:關閉 4:關閉 5:關閉 6:關閉


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M